Post by iwustudent on May 19, 2008 21:24:04 GMT -5
Sittler is a true point guard. Averaged 3 pts and 3.5 assists as a junior and 6 points and 4 assists as a senior. He's a pass first and pass second guard, however, he has the capability to knock down the three when need be. Has a great basketball IQ and can read the floor very well.
